Overview of Massachusetts Bay Community College

Wellesley, Massachusetts is home to Massachusetts Bay Community College. Wellesley is a large suburb. The school is a public institution. Degrees at Massachusetts Bay Community College go up to the Associate's degree.

Areas of Study

Students commonly pursue studies in engineering technician, nursing and emergency medicine, and nutrition and exercise therapy.

Massachusetts Bay Community College Selectivity

Prospective students are drawn to the school's open admissions.

Faculty

The school has a tenure system for senior faculty.

Student Body

Massachusetts Bay Community College has 5,015 enrolled students (as of 2005).

The school reports its educational mission is:
"Massachusetts Bay Community College provides a student-centered learning environment in which a diverse student body explores, develops, and achieves educational goals; serves many of the economic and cultural needs of the communities in which the College operates; and advances business, education, public service, and health care by emphasizing technology and health care programs and offering strong transfer programs in the liberal arts and business."

Massachusetts Bay Community College Room and Board (2005)

The school does not offer campus housing.

(Please refer to our profile of Wellesley, Massachusetts for details about the area surrounding the campus. Also see our list of other Massachusetts Colleges).

The school does not offer students a meal plan.
